AI will "drive productivity" in India and be relevant for "rest of the world", Microsoft CEO Satya Nadella says
Microsoft CEO Satya Nadella's tour of India has put the spotlight on artificial intelligence and he has highlighted the abilities of the country's technology workforce to provide transformational economic growth and that too at good speed. India could be one of the countries that can benefit significantly from AI which may also result in solving the country's distinctive structural issues according to Nadella. In a number of interviews over the last few days, Nadella has said that he believes India, with its wide range of talent and massive developer community, could give major competition to developed countries even in this space and achieve transformational change. So, even though India initially missed the digital bus when it came Internet, computers, smartphones and more, currently, on AI, the country is right at the forefront of progress being made. At the Microsoft CEO Connection event in Mumbai, Nadella said, “This is the first time I feel what's happening in India and what's happening in the rest of the world—there is no impedance (delay), there is no gap.”
